Ok i went ahead and installed the I7 2670qm where the i5 used to b e. The Laptop recognized,booted and installed software right away! Its Really Fast! And The heat isnt too bad at all!!!
I am having some minor issues though.The main thing,is when i reran the windows 7 performance assessment the processor speed rating actually lowered! From like 6.9 to 6.1 and i hear from others, this cpu makes people get a 7.7 or 7.6 Btw i have a vertex 3 ssd and 8gb ram installed.
I just updated to the newest bios,but i am wondering if i need a bios update for a quad core as opposed to the bios i currently have for the dual core i5..
In task manager its showing 8 threads though...
Any advise? Should i look for a similar bios but for a Quad core Sandybridge?
